Output 50386852c7c606154e661003e871ce7de30e8c5d4eeb560d8d466c0565111410:4

value
40338
script pubkey
OP_0 OP_PUSHBYTES_20 916629dc5cb9fd8c66a2e03d3a59dec48a7a5403
address
bc1qj9nznhzuh87cce4zuq7n5kw7cj9854qruaq95j
transaction
50386852c7c606154e661003e871ce7de30e8c5d4eeb560d8d466c0565111410
spent
true